JOB SUMMARY

The Lead Medical Assistant is responsible for clinical workflow within the assigned health center and to provide general medical assistant care to the patients.  Will need to travel to multi-site locations and must be able to work independently to provide safe, accurate, and competent care to patients.  

PRIMARY FUNCTIONS

  1. Oversee and assist to maintain efficient patient flow daily
  2. Works with Center Manager at site to ensure efficient care of patients
  3. Maintain all emergency equipment at site in all clinical departments
  4. Maintain all accreditation (AAAHC) requirements for the site
  5. Monitor equipment on-site and place appropriate tickets for maintenance as needed
  6. Travels to other sites as directed to work, and/or to evaluate, assess, and support clinical operations
  7. Monitor and order Vaccine for Children (VFC) vaccines at site
  8. Order supplies at site in clinical departments as needed
  9. Monitor desktops and clinical lead drive daily in the event a clinical lead/manager is not on site
  10. Round on all units multiple times per day and observe and assist patient flow
  11. Be a TEAM leader at the site, who can answer or find the answer to any daily issues
  12. Adhere to Universal Precautions at all times
  13. Be the liaison for Electronic Medical Record (EMR) in the clinical aspect at site
  14. Serve as a role model for support staff through professionalism and teamwork
  15. Respond to life saving situations based upon nursing standards, policies, procedures and protocols within the scope of nursing practice
  16. Communicate with the Director of Nursing regarding any staffing issues that need to be addressed
  17. Relay information and educate staff as needed
  18. Other responsibilities as assigned
